This Day in Rock History - Oct.23rd

1966: The Yardbirds take the stage of the Fillmore West in San Francisco, marking the first time their newly promoted rhythm guitarist is playing lead at a live gig.

The lucky lad stepping into his new position is named Jimmy Page.
